Choosing an electric fireplace involves several variables that influence your final investment. Generally, basic wall-mounted units are the most budget-friendly options. Prices typically rise when you select built-in models that require framing, or units featuring advanced flame technology and realistic ember beds. The size of the fireplace, the heat output capacity, and the materials used for the surround—like stone, wood, or metal finishes—also play a major role in the overall cost. Whether you want a simple plug-in insert or a custom-designed media console, the features you prioritize will determine your total. Many people assume fireplaces are only for cold weather, but electric models offer year-round aesthetic benefits. During the summer, you can turn off the heating element entirely and simply enjoy the ambiance of the dancing flames. It adds a sophisticated touch to your decor during evening gatherings without adding any unwanted warmth.
The main drawback is that they don't produce the intense, widespread heat of a gas or wood fireplace. They're best suited for supplemental heating and creating ambiance. For larger rooms in Tucson, you may need to rely on your primary heating system alongside the electric fireplace.
The heating element does consume electricity, comparable to a portable heater. However, many models allow you to use just the flame effect without heat, which uses minimal power. This means you can enjoy the visual warmth in Tucson without a significant increase in your energy bill.

Look for models with advanced 3D flame effects and high-definition log sets. Some offer customizable flame colors and brightness. Researching models with good reviews and watching video demonstrations can help you find the most lifelike option for your Tucson home.
An electric fireplace insert is an excellent choice for updating an existing, unused fireplace. It's a simple and cost-effective way to gain the benefits of an electric fireplace, adding both warmth and a beautiful aesthetic to your Tucson living space.
Yes, most electric fireplaces are designed to plug into a standard 120-volt outlet. This makes installation incredibly convenient and accessible for most homes in Tucson, as it typically doesn't require any special wiring or modifications.
